Quick Answer
The answer is Amazon Kinesis Data Firehose, the correct service for streaming Kafka data to S3 using Kinesis Firehose with fully serverless ingestion. This service automatically loads streaming data into Amazon S3 without requiring any server management, consumer code, or manual scaling—it directly buffers, transforms, and delivers records to your S3 bucket. On the AWS Certified Machine Learning Specialty MLS-C01 exam, this question tests your ability to distinguish between managed ingestion services: Kinesis Data Streams requires a separate consumer (like Lambda or EC2) to process data, Amazon MSK still involves cluster management, and AWS Glue is batch-oriented ETL, not real-time streaming. A common trap is choosing Kinesis Data Streams because it sounds similar, but remember: Firehose is the “fire-and-forget” hose to S3, while Streams is a “stream you must drink from.” Memory tip: Firehose = Fire it straight to S3.

A data engineer needs to ingest streaming data from an on-premises Kafka cluster into Amazon S3 with minimal operational overhead. Which AWS service should be used to stream the data into S3 without managing servers?
